Nigeria At 60 Exhibition: ALGON President Hails FG’s Initiative To Foster Economic Growth

National President of ALGON, Hon. Kolade Alabi, has applauded the hosting of Nigeria at 60 exhibition, stating that it would foster inclusive economic growth and development of the Local Governments, which is the foundation of our nations governance.

P.M.EXPRESS reports that Alabi stated this while receiving the Principal Consultant of the Programme, Mr. Ono Akpe, of Red Sapphire Ltd, in Abuja as he saluted the initiative of the administration of President Muhammadu Buhari to host the event.

Alabi insisted that the forum would provide a platform for interaction by bringing both Local, State and the Federal Governments together adding that the Federal Government should be appreciated for such laudable initiative to stimulate economic development, peace and unity in the country. 

“It is important that all tiers of Governance integrate regularly in other to foster harmony in our nation. Thus President Buhari’s initiative ably piloted by the Inter- Ministerial Committee led by Mr. Boss Mustapha, the Secretary to the Federal Government as well as the Ownership Committee led by the Hon Minister of Trade and Industries, is worthy of commendation” he said.

The ALGON boss urged all Local Governments in the country, intervention agencies, corporate organisations, development partners and well meaning Nigerians to key into this initiative that is designed to showcase the unique and outstanding goods and services that abounds in each and every LGA of Nigeria.

“Nigeria is a blessed nation and only with such initiatives can we showcase our outstanding agricultural and mineral resources with a view to stimulating investments into these critical areas.”

He added that the Local Government Areas are all gearing up to attend this event so as to showcase their outstanding products in their LGAs.

The event consultant, Ono Akpe, in his remarks, thanked the President of ALGON for granting them the opportunity to be of service to the association and the nation at large. He stated that the event team has promised to ensure that the event meets international standards with adequate security and exhibition facilities while working in accordance to strict Covid-19 protocols.

The Nigeria at 60 ALGON Exhibition and Lecture is scheduled to hold in Abuja between the 26th and 30th of September, 2021, with the theme “Nigeria’s Third Tier of Governance as the stimulant for cohesion, unity, economic growth and development”.
